Noblett Road Farm : Willow Springs : Howell County : Missouri

Ranch Description

The Noblett Road Farm is a highly productive cattle operation that has been in the same family for multiple generations. Located less than 3 miles from the city limits of Willow Springs, this 80+/- acre farm is fenced and cross fenced, has road frontage on 2 sides, and has a 3,024 total square foot home.

Land

The Noblett Road Farm has premiere location and is extremely diverse. The property is the ideal combination farm for raising livestock as well as having the opportunity to chase whitetail deer and turkeys. The farm consists of 80+/- acres that is fenced and cross fenced into 8 separate pastures and can support up to 20-25 pairs. In the NE corner of the farm is a highly productive hayfield that annually produces an abundance of 4 5 round bales of hay. There are 2 ponds on the property as well as a big metal sided hay barn and workshop. Adjacent to the home sits an orchard that offers peach, apple, and pear trees that are currently loaded with fruit. The property sits less than a mile from thousands of acres of the Mark Twain National Forest which offers endless amounts of opportunities. In addition to the farming, theres ample amouts of wildlife that frequents the property that mostly consists of deer and turkeys. Noblett Road Farm also has a 3 bed and 1 bath home that covers 3,024 square feet and has a partially finished basement. On the main level, there's 1792 total finished square feet with a very large living and dining area. The flooring is predominately made up of laminate plank but there are also areas that boast true hardwood flooring. One major attribute to the home is that the main level is handicap accessible.
